1400 Tarpon Center Dr is located in Venice, Florida, close to the intersection of Englewood Road and Manasota Beach Road. This building sits just 50 steps from the beach. It offers beautiful views of Lemon Bay and connects to the Gulf of Mexico and the Intercoastal Waterway.
This mid-rise building has 4 stories and contains 16 condominium units. Each unit has 2 bedrooms, with sizes ranging from 847 to 925 square feet. The construction finished in 1970, giving it a classic look. Prices for these condos range from $480,000 to $500,000, offering options for various budgets.
Residents can enjoy numerous amenities. The building provides sidewalks, a pool, and access to recreational facilities. A clubhouse and a spa/hot tub enhance leisure time. Other perks include vehicle restrictions, a boat slip, and laundry facilities. The property also offers maintenance services and a community mailbox.
The area is full of activities, with places like Crow's Nest Marina Restaurant nearby for dining. For those looking for adventure, Parasailing Venice is a fun option. Campgrounds like North Jetty Fish Camp provide additional outdoor experiences.
Unobstructed water views are available in multiple units. These views create a serene environment for residents. Boating and fishing opportunities abound, making it ideal for water enthusiasts. The building is well-suited for anyone looking to enjoy a coastal lifestyle.

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 2.88% are children aged 0–14, 8.88% are young adults between 15–29, 6.25% are adults aged 30–44, 16.56% are in the 45–59 range and 65.44% are seniors aged 60 and above.
Commuting options are also varying where 79.9%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 0.14%, walking around 1.85%, biking around 2.33%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ines.
Most homes in the area are with 70.5% of units owner occupied and 29.5% are rented.
The neighborhood offers different household types. About 6.59% are single family homes and 0.54% are multi family units. Around 45.43% are single-person households, while 54.57%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als.
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 24.43%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 24.13% have high school or college education. Another 5.96% hold diplomas while 25.25%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 20.23% with other types of qualifications.
